Output d79ed5c2ec4aaa613643661fd66c89aa6d2f52ee00851e0528c5ce1e215b7252:6

value
626076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68588e9d2a2c0f3b16774fd3ed9f92963dd2db47 OP_EQUAL
address
3BCkHYkjE3qZqugYLBXAR8EFFFBFeJ2PjF
transaction
d79ed5c2ec4aaa613643661fd66c89aa6d2f52ee00851e0528c5ce1e215b7252
spent
true